Applied Biofluid Mechanics, Second Edition Synopsis

Develop better medical devices using the latest fluid mechanics tools and techniques This thoroughly revised textbook combines the physiological aspects of the cardiovascular and pulmonary systems with cutting-edge fluid mechanics concepts. The book covers all major organ systems and includes detailed illustrations and clinical examples that clearly show the applications of fluid mechanics to biomedical engineering situations. Students will learn to integrate fluid mechanics principles into the design of new medical devices, equipment, and procedures. Applied Biofluid Mechanics, Second Edition, begins with a review of some of the basics of fluid mechanics and moves on to more advanced topics. Readers will get comprehensive coverage of cardiovascular and pulmonary physiology, hematology and blood rheology pulsatile flow, modeling, and mathematical models. This fully updated edition also includes an online solutions manual. • Features new problem sets and new chapters on electrocardiography and specialized flow • Provides updates on new and cutting-edge technologies • Written by a pair of experienced biomedical engineers
